The October pullip and company releases have been announced. Jun Planning/Groove has always been rather fond of Alice in Wonderland, I am a fan myself so I can’t say I blame them. Jun Planning started with the Fantastic Alice pullip release way back in 2004, swiftly followed by the little pullip Alice pink and blue. Back in 2007, a limited Golden/Another Alice set of dolls were released including Another Alice, Another King, Another Queen, Another Card Soldier and Another Clock Rabbit. Over the past year a host of new mini pullips/dals have also been released including a new version of mini Alice, Dormouse, Card Soldier, Queen of Hearts, Humpty Dumpty, March Hare, Cheshire Cat,Clock Rabbit and Mad Hatter. While I am ecstatic they are releasing even more Alice-themed dolls I am somewhat disappointed that Groove seems to be neglecting the opportunity to move beyond Alice herself and give us a Cheshire or Dormouse pullip.
